Be Gas Safe in Moseley

In 2012, Moseley Community Development Trust was awarded a grant from the Gas Safety Trust to help raise awareness about Gas Safety in the neighbourhood in particular with the families from Park Hill School. At the bottom of the page, you can download the projects evaluation report
A new film, created by Park Hill Primary school and a professional arts team, uses a multi media approach and strong visuals combining drama, film, animation and digital graphics to appeal to people from a wide range of backgrounds and abilities and for those whose first language is not English. The DVD is called “Monoxide Mole investigates” and you can view the film on You Tube http://youtu.be/Yk4CqXyVjnA

Carbon Monoxide
If your gas appliance (cooker, gas fire, boiler) is not burning gas correctly or the flue has not been fitted properly, Carbon Monoxide (CO) can be produced and enter in to your home. CO is known as the silent killer and the HSE estimates that 15 people die each year from CO poisoning.
What are the symptons of CO poisoning

headaches or dizziness
nausea
loss of consciousness
tiredness
pains in the chest or stomach
If you or your family experience any of the above symptoms and believe you may have been exposed to carbon monoxide, you should seek urgent medical advice from either your GP or an A&E department.

Gas Safety checks and repairs

If you are having gas work done in your home or workplace you should only use a Gas Safe registered engineer
